Abstract |
The report presents the current sttus of the Federally owned facilities within the Metropolitan Atlanta Air Quality Control Region with regard to the implementation of the objectives prescribed by the Clean Air Act, as amended. The seven-county intrastate Region is located in central Georgia and consists of Clayton, Cobb, DeKalb, Douglas, Fulton, Gwinnett, and Henry counties. The data in the report are the most recently available and reflect the current fuel usage, refuse disposal practices, air pollution emissions and proposed abatement measures for the listed installations.
